Kehilas Belz / Regroupement communautaire Belz is a charitable organization based in Montreal, Quebec, classified by the CRA under support of religion. In its fiscal year ending December 31, 2024, it reported $6M in revenue and $5.3M in expenditures.

Its funding that year was roughly 45% from donations, 24% from other charities. In 2024, 19 other registered charities reported granting it a combined $1M.

Compared with 2,238 religious charities of similar size, its share of spending on mission — charitable programs plus grants to other charities — ranked above 81% of peers. Its highest-paid position fell in the $40,000–79,999 range. The charity reported 3 permanent full-time positions.

It reported gifts to 21 qualified donees totalling $886K in 2024, the largest being $361K to Congrégation Belz C.S.L.. Revenue has grown substantially over its filings on record here, from $1.4M in 2020 to $6M in 2024. Its filed list of directors and trustees shows 3 names.

In its own words

The organization provides kosher certification services to the jewish community in montreal the organization offers religious courts adjudicating cases undert religious laws and the organization provides job training and assistance programs

Ongoing-program description from its T3010 filing, verbatim.
